Patent number: 6676834Abstract: A self-cleaning water filter, coupled to a water flow having particulates therein, that includes a pair of canisters, each having a cylindrical wedge wire water filter screen. An elongated brush running the length of the screen is disposed between two confining walls also running the length of the screen to form a chamber. A elongated partition, including two sets of apertures, is used, along with the elongated brush, to divide the chamber into two particulate dislodge chambers and a drain subchamber. A drain is in fluid communication with the drain subchamber. During cleaning, the drain is opened and the screen is rotated against the brush for liberating the particulate contaminants and a limited amount of the water flow into the two dislodge subchambers. The particulate contaminants and the limited amount of water then pass through the apertures at a high velocity and into the drain a subchamber which exits through the drain.Type: GrantFiled: June 4, 2001Date of Patent: January 13, 2004Inventors: James Benenson, Jr., David A. Patent number: 6610203Abstract: A liquid filter mainly intended for oil or fuel in internal combustion engines, in which the filter comprises a replaceable filter cartridge (17). The filter cartridge is housed in a housing having an essentially central symmetry comprising a housing base and a cover which is designed to be screwed on. In order to avoid leakage residual liquid when the filter housing is opened, especially if the liquid filter is mounted horizontally, a drain screw (22) is actuated before the housing is opened, and in order to achieve the highest possible degree of drainage, the drain screw is moved to the lowest possible position by rotating a threaded member (11) by at most 360°. Upon rotation of the threaded member, a sealing ring (13) ensures tightness in the base (10) of the housing in an area “a”. After all the liquid has drained out of the housing through the drain opening (23), the filter housing can then be opened to enable replacement of the filter cartridge without danger of leakage.Type: GrantFiled: March 1, 2002Date of Patent: August 26, 2003Assignee: Filterwerk Mann & Hummel GmbHInventor: Herbert Jainek

Patent number: 6506302Abstract: A fuel filter cartridge assembly employs a two piece housing to house a replaceable filter unit. The filter cartridge assembly incorporates a key system to ensure compatibility of a replacement filter unit for a given cartridge assembly. Keys formed on the filter unit cooperate with keyways formed in the housing to ensure that only filter units having key structures may be used. Each key may have a different angular position, angular dimension and radial projection. By varying the dimensions of the keys and/or the positions and/or the number of keys, a composite compatibility matrix comprising an infinite number of configuration sets are available to differentiate between filter units having differing flow capacities, filter media, disposal options or other characteristics.Type: GrantFiled: February 16, 2001Date of Patent: January 14, 2003Assignee: Stanadyne CorporationInventor: Leon P.
